lennart | IdaBzo: are you satisfied with buffer? currently looking for options at work | 07:39:46 |
@idabzo:matrix.org | I have the most experience with Hootsuite, SocialBee, CoSchedule, Sprout Social, and Buffer.
Honestly speaking, these days the core functionality across all of them is pretty much the same, and the UX is also very similar. So if you find a pricing model that suits you best - go for it.
I’d even go so far as to say that most competitors are now trying to offer almost identical features across CRM, SEO, SEP, and social scheduling tools. They all feel the same, in my opinion. The key is to avoid platforms that require weeks of onboarding - people should be productive from day one. | 09:16:12 |
